Educational Farm Project – Awareness Day & Opening Ceremony

SIMC were honored to mark the opening ceremony of the Educational Farm project in Jinjiang, held on the Autism Awareness Day. This initiative brings together an Agriculture Vocational Training Center and animal‑assisted interventions (horse and dog therapies), designed to support young people through practical learning and wellbeing-focused approaches.

Agricultural Training Workshop

The adventure continues between Le Repuis and the Jingjiang Specialized School in China, with the ongoing mandate to support the implementation of a specialized agricultural vocational training project for young people with disabilities, many of whom have autism. Thank you and congratulations to our horticulture coordinator for launching this new project in collaboration with SIMC (Swiss International Medical Center).

SIMC joins the Vaud delegation on a trade mission to China

SIMC - Swiss International Medical Center SA's CEO Philippe Zwahlen and Senior Consultant Beat Kaser are part of the Vaud Economic Mission to China. During one week we will be exploring new business opportunities and create new contacts in several regions of China, such as Shanghai, Jiangsu, Guangdong and Hong Kong. The Mission is led by Mrs Isabelle Moret, Vaud State Councillor and Head of the Department of the Economy, Innovation, Employment and Heritage.

Two weeks training at Le Repuis

Within the framework of SIMC - Swiss International Medical Center SA’s new cooperation with the Jinjiang Special Education School in China, our partner CFPS Le Repuis had the opportunity to welcome Party Secretary and Principal of the school Mrs. Li Yanyu ( 李燕玉) and 3 specialized teachers from the Chinese school, for a 2-weeks training program in Switzerland.

One more step towards a new collaboration in China

(May 6, 2024) Following SIMC - Swiss International Medical Center SA’s visit to Fujian’s Quanzhou City, a strategic agreement has been signed on May 3rd, 2024 with the Quanzhou Autism Care Alliance. This collaboration aims to enhance lifelong support for children and young adults with autism in Quanzhou, encompassing vocational training and professional development. Negotiations are starting and will bring new Swiss knowhow to China. [...]
